Security reviewers examining the Coppervale slimming pipeline should note that our base images are rebuilt weekly from a distroless root, with all package managers, shells, and build toolchains stripped at the final stage. The multi-stage build definitions, the allowlist of retained binaries, and the SBOM generation step are each audited quarterly. Rationale for every exception to the strip policy is recorded, along with scan results for each released tag. The complete policy and audit history live on the internal page below.

runbook for tagug-hafog: https://jira.lumiclabs.internal/projects/pages/pages/9773c0d8

Management Meeting Minutes — Branchwell Group

Attendees: M. Tarven, L. Oduya, R. Frisk. The proposed franchise agreement with Copperlane Eats was reviewed. Territory terms for the Ashmore district were accepted; royalty rates remain under negotiation. Legal will circulate a revised draft by Friday. Sales leads should hold prospect outreach until terms are signed. The note below outlines the confidential rollout plan.

board note of kadug-tawig: Only 5 of the 100 pilot accounts renewed Oliath, so a churn review is set for April 15.

Runbook 4.2 — Account Recovery, Ovenlight Orders

When a Crumbhaven customer locks their account after the 14:00 order-cutoff, recovery must not reopen same-day slots; verify the cutoff flag before restoring access. Log each override in the recovery ledger for audit. To decrypt the ledger during review, the on-call lead uses the recovery passphrase noted directly below.

unlock words, bawef-kahap: sorax-sorir-quenys-aldok

Welcome aboard! This fragment covers the Lumivista consent banner rollout. Short version: we ship the banner behind the `consent-v3` flag, ramp region by region, and watch opt-in rates in the Glimmerboard dashboard. If opt-in drops below 40% in any region, pause the ramp and ping the on-call in the privacy channel — don't try to hotfix copy yourself, legal has to sign off on wording. Rollback is just flipping the flag off. The full ramp schedule and sign-off checklist live on the page below.

wiki page, bahaf-bafof: https://jenkins.paliqworks.corp/pipeline/display/secrets/projects/merge_requests/dash/merge_requests/09ea007884b2ea439e793a09